The Driving Forces Behind the Investment Boom
Several factors are contributing to this impressive surge in clean energy investment. Government policies, such as tax incentives, subsidies, and carbon pricing mechanisms, are playing a key role in making renewable energy projects more financially attractive. Furthermore, growing public awareness of climate change and the associated environmental risks is driving consumer demand for sustainable products and services. Institutional investors, increasingly focused on environmental, social, and governance (ESG) factors, are also allocating larger portions of their portfolios to companies involved in clean energy. The rapid decline in the cost of renewable energy technologies, particularly solar and wind, has also made them increasingly competitive with fossil fuels.

Regional Variations in Clean Energy Investment
The distribution of clean energy investment is not uniform across the globe. North America and Europe continue to be the largest recipients of funding, driven by ambitious climate targets and supportive policy frameworks. However, investment in emerging markets, particularly in Asia and Latin America, is growing rapidly. China, in particular, has emerged as a global leader in renewable energy investment, driven by its commitments to reduce carbon emissions and its rapidly growing energy demand. India is also experiencing significant growth in clean energy investment, driven by its need to provide affordable and reliable electricity to its large population.

The Role of Government Incentives
Government incentives are a critical component of the clean energy investment landscape. Tax credits, subsidies, feed-in tariffs, and renewable portfolio standards all play a role in making clean energy projects more financially viable. These incentives can lower the upfront costs of renewable energy projects, reduce the financial risk for investors, and provide a stable revenue stream for project developers. The effectiveness of these incentives, however, can vary depending on their design and implementation. Well-designed incentives should be long-term, predictable, and technology-neutral to encourage innovation and attract investment.
Some governments are also exploring innovative financing mechanisms, such as green bonds and carbon markets, to mobilize private capital for clean energy projects. Green bonds are bonds specifically earmarked for environmentally friendly projects, while carbon markets allow companies and countries to trade carbon emissions permits. These mechanisms can help to reduce the cost of capital and unlock new sources of funding for clean energy. The long-term success will depend on effectively combining these financial mechanisms with clear policy objectives to broaden opportunities for investors.
Challenges and Opportunities in Emerging Markets
Clean energy investment in emerging markets presents both significant challenges and exciting opportunities. While these markets often have abundant renewable energy resources and a rapidly growing energy demand, they also face challenges such as political instability, regulatory uncertainty, and limited access to finance. Addressing these challenges requires a concerted effort from governments, international organizations, and the private sector.
One key challenge is the lack of a well-developed regulatory framework for renewable energy projects. This can create uncertainty for investors and discourage investment. Governments need to establish clear and transparent rules that encourage private sector participation. Furthermore, improving access to finance is crucial, particularly for small- and medium-sized renewable energy projects. International organizations can play a role in providing concessional financing and technical assistance to help overcome these barriers. Ultimately, unlocking the potential of clean energy in emerging markets is essential for achieving global climate goals and promoting sustainable development.
Impact on Traditional Energy Industries
The rapid growth of clean energy investment is having a profound impact on traditional energy industries. As renewable energy sources become more competitive, the demand for fossil fuels is declining. This is leading to a decline in oil, coal, and gas prices, as well as a reassessment of the long-term viability of fossil fuel projects. Traditional energy companies are increasingly diversifying their portfolios, investing in renewable energy projects and new technologies. Furthermore, the transition to a cleaner energy system is creating new jobs in the renewable energy sector, while potentially displacing jobs in the fossil fuel industry.

Technological Advancements and Innovation
Technological advancements and innovation are playing a crucial role in driving down the cost of clean energy and improving its efficiency. For example, advancements in photovoltaic (PV) technology have significantly increased the efficiency of solar panels, while innovations in wind turbine design have allowed for greater energy capture. Furthermore, the development of advanced energy storage technologies, such as lithium-ion batteries and pumped hydro storage, is addressing the intermittency challenge associated with renewable energy sources. New materials are also being developed for energy production and transmission that promise increased efficiencies.
These technological breakthroughs are not only making clean energy more affordable and reliable but are also creating new opportunities for entrepreneurship and innovation. Several startups are developing cutting-edge technologies in areas such as energy storage, smart grids, and carbon capture. This wave of innovation is expected to accelerate in the coming years, further driving down costs and improving the performance of clean energy technologies. Investment into research and development will continue to be essential for maintaining progress.
